Press Release:Winged Horses Fill the Skies This Holiday With the Release of the New Toby Bishop Novel

Airs Beneath the Moon Will Enchant Fantasy Readers and Horse Enthusiasts

SEATTLE--When readers return to stores with gift cards and unwanted holiday items, they'll find a new gift waiting for them on bookstore shelves: Toby Bishop's novel of women and winged horses. Released on Dec. 26, Airs Beneath the Moon is the story of a farm girl who accidentally bonds with a winged foal, forcing her into conflict with the prejudices of her culture and the desires of a powerful duke who would take her horse and her freedom.

"Horses - especially those that can fly - are an avenue of power for women," said author Toby Bishop. "When I was growing up, girls were still being told not to let boys know how smart we were. Pairing a girl with such a powerful creature in a working relationship is an icon of the power all girls have inside."

Having ridden horses since age 6, Bishop brings a high level of realism to this novel. The relationships between the women and their horses emphasize the complexity of learning to ride a flying mount and the magic of the human/animal bond.

Airs Beneath the Moon is the first book in The Horsemistress Saga. For a list of the winged horses and their bloodlines, along with preview chapters of the novel, visit: www.TobyBishop.net. Author photos and a printed interview are also available at that site for use by members of the media.

About Toby Bishop - www.TobyBishop.net

Ms. Bishop is a former concert and opera singer who has published 8 novels under the name Louise Marley. She is a winner of the Endeavor Award for Outstanding Achievement in Science Fiction and Fantasy.

David Speakman - known in fannish circles as Davodd - is recovering from almost 20 years as a professional writer and journalist in mainstream print and broadcasting. He recently "retired" from journalism, citing that too many mega-mergers caused news focus to shift from serving the public interest to serving up eyeballs to advertisers. Currently he works full time as a paralegal while attending night law school. A member of N3F on and off since 1984, David's fannish activities in recent days have been curtailed due to time and budget constraints of being a law school student; although he does manage to squeeze in episodes of Battlestar Galactica, issues of Weird Tales magazine and an odd superhero movie "now and then."
